I suppose if you are a tea fanatic you will like this. It is smooth. It is flavorful. It IS NOT sipping rum as it is advertised. No depth. Tastes young. Would make a very good cocktail mixer but that’s it. What we have here ladies and gentlemen is a better , tastier Kilokai rum. But that is like saying next to last is better than last. Symbolism over substance.

Liquid Color: dark
Nose: sweet chai tea and toffee
Flavor: exactly like the smell but with a warm after taste.

The sound of this flavored rum, made sense to me. But when trying it is just way too sweet. For me definitely something to be used in a cocktail.

NOTE: The label says product of Trinidad & Tobago however bottled in Barbados.
